I drew a rectangular shape over an image (no problem), but I couldn't find an easy way to know the dimensions (i. e. 50x70 pixels, or inches, or whatever) of that particular shape.

Am I missing something or there's no easy way to find it out?

As YrbkMgr said, the Info Palette will show you. For example, if you have two layers, your image and your rectangle. Ctrl+Click on the rectangle layer in the Layers palette, which will make a selection out of it. The info palette will give you the dimensions of your selection.
